Frequently Asked Questions

I've spent way too much time down this rabbit hole. The ones that always come up for sheer prize money are the big international contests—think 'International Book Award' run by various festivals, or those big standalone ones like the 'Miami Book Fair' competitions. But honestly, a lot of the absolute highest cash prizes aren't for unpublished novels; they're career achievement awards for already-published books, like the 'International Dublin Literary Award' which is like €100k but that's for a book that's already out in the world.

If we're talking about pure manuscript contests for unpublished or self-published work, the numbers shrink fast. The 'Amazon Storyteller' award had a massive purse, but it's been inconsistent. The 'Masters Review' novel excerpt contest has decent prizes, and some genre-specific ones like the 'Writer's Digest' annual competition offer good money in their novel categories, but it's often in the $5k-$25k range, not life-changing sums. A weird thing I've noticed is that some of the biggest cash prizes come with the most strings attached—exclusive submission windows, insanely specific genre requirements, or clauses about film rights.

My take? Don't chase the biggest dollar figure alone. A $2k prize from a contest that has a real track record of getting winners agent attention and publication deals is worth ten times a $10k prize from a contest nobody in publishing has heard of. I'd trade a slightly smaller check for a legit imprint's first-look deal any day. The money's nice, but the real prize is the career launchpad.
